US Secretary of State Mike Pompeo praised President Donald Trump's foreign policy record in a Republican National Convention speech that Democrats criticised as a breach of protocol and perhaps the law.

"The Trump administration and Secretary Pompeo have shown a gross disregard not only of basic ethics, but also a blatant willingness to violate federal law for political gain," Joaquin Castro, head of the House Foreign Affairs Committee's oversight subcommittee, said in a statement. In his letter to Mr Biegun, Mr Castro wrote that it was "readily apparent" from documents in his panel's possession that Mr Pompeo's appearance may violate the Hatch Act, federal regulations implementing that law and federal rules.
